Awaken Your Genius Summary & Overview

Awaken Your Genius (2023) is a straightforward yet philosophical guide to releasing the aspects of yourself that don’t suit your growth. Through a five-step process, it shows readers how they can find their way back to their unique and authentic genius selves.

About the Author: Ozan Varol

Ozan Varol is a Turkish-born former academic who is the author of best seller Think Like a Scientist. His wide-ranging background includes studying astrophysics and serving on the operations team for the 2003 Mars Exploration Rovers project as well as becoming a law professor. He has also delivered keynote speeches to organizations such as Microsoft, Salesforce, and the US Department of State.
